#dbc1a4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dbc1a4 is composed of 85.9% red, 75.7% green and 64.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 11.9% magenta, 25.1%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 31.6 degrees, a saturation of 43.3% and a lightness of 75.1%. #dbc1a4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b78349.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

#dbc1a4 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#dbc1a4 has RGB values of R:219, G:193, B:164 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.12, Y:0.25,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14401956.

Hex triplet dbc1a4 #dbc1a4
RGB Decimal 219, 193, 164 rgb(219,193,164)
RGB Percent 85.9, 75.7, 64.3 rgb(85.9%,75.7%,64.3%)
CMYK 0, 12, 25, 14
HSL 31.6°, 43.3, 75.1 hsl(31.6,43.3%,75.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 31.6°, 25.1, 85.9
Web Safe cccc99 #cccc99
CIE-LAB 79.546, 4.777, 17.989
XYZ 54.983, 55.882, 43.01
xyY 0.357, 0.363, 55.882
CIE-LCH 79.546, 18.613, 75.128
CIE-LUV 79.546, 17.9, 24.464
Hunter-Lab 74.754, 0.472, 18.215
Binary 11011011, 11000001, 10100100

Shades and Tints of #dbc1a4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070503 is the darkest color, while #fcfaf8 is the lightest one.
